Block

#21,544,623
Block Number
21,544,623 @ 04/30/2025, 01:09:30
Status
Finalized
ID
0x0148beaf73d76348ddf6db6c3ab8c0782e4a28e161c4c13f1f38e947305eed4b
Transactions
Gas Used
12476781/40000000 (31.19% Used)
Total Score
2,103,935,204 (+99)
Rewards
39.20 VTHO